FAMILY CONFLICT MEDIATION Very often families find themselves in conflict over differences, misunderstandings or confused perceptions. Family members become hurt, frustrated and angry and are unable to express their thoughts and feelings or are unable to listen effectively to other family members. With the help of a trained mediator, all family members can resolve their differences cooperatively. In a quiet, relaxed and calm environment, the mediator(s) will guide you through the process, identifying the issues and individual needs of each family member, and will look at alternative options in order to develop solutions to meet everyone’s goals. Our experience has been that family members want to maintain their relationships with one another, although very often life experiences, outside influences or internal conflicts create difficulties or escalate anger. Perceptions, misunderstandings and miscommunication, and often pride prevent individuals from resolving their conflicts. Mediation is the process that re-connects families. |
